Princess Sumaya Sponsors the Closing of the National Programming Competition

Khaberni - The events of the National Programming Competition for 2025 concluded at the Private Applied Science University, held under the patronage of Her most esteemed Royal Highness Princess Sumaya bint El Hassan. Representing her was His Excellency Dr. Haitham Abdullah Abu Khadija, President of the University's Board of Trustees, organized by the College of Information Technology and the Jordanian Programmers Association.

The competition took place over two days, the 26th and 27th of the current month, where the first day included a trial competition, while the second day saw the launch of the actual competition which lasted five consecutive hours inside the university campus, with broad participation of 101 teams representing various official and private Jordanian universities, each team consisting of three students with an academic supervisor.

The competition aims to test students' abilities in problem analysis, algorithm design, and the development of software solutions in record time, thereby enhancing their analytical and competitive skills. The competition operates through three levels; local, Arab, and international, opening opportunities for the winners to work in major information technology companies.

Professor Dr. Samiha Jarrah, President of Private Applied Science University, stated that the university is proud to host this national event that contributes to empowering creative youth, saying: "We believe in the importance of investing in young talents and motivating them towards creativity and innovation, which has a significant impact on enhancing the status of the Jordanian programmer regionally and globally, and presenting Jordan as a hub for outstanding talents in the field of information technology."

Dr. Muhammad Hajawi, the University's Assistant President for Information Technology, pointed out that this competition truly serves as a platform for honing students' skills and enhancing their opportunities in the local, regional, and global job market, wishing the Jordanian teams success in the upcoming Arab competition to be held next December in the Arab Republic of Egypt.
